What Are the Different Shoe Width Options Available for Flat Feet?
The different shoe width options available for flat feet include various widths that cater to the unique needs of individuals with this condition.
- B Width (Narrow): This width is typically designed for individuals with narrow feet. It offers a snug fit that can help prevent excessive movement within the shoe, which is beneficial for those who require additional support due to flat feet.
- D Width (Medium): The D width is considered the standard width for men’s shoes and is often suitable for individuals with average foot sizes. For those with flat feet, this width provides a balance of comfort and stability, allowing for adequate arch support without being overly tight.
- 2E Width (Wide): The 2E width is designed for wider feet and is ideal for individuals who need extra space to accommodate foot conditions like flat feet. This width allows for more room in the toe box and reduces pressure points, which can lead to improved comfort during extended wear.
- 4E Width (Extra Wide): The 4E width caters to those with significantly wide feet, providing ample space and comfort. This option is particularly beneficial for individuals with flat feet who may experience pain or discomfort from shoes that are too restrictive.
- Custom Widths: Some brands offer the option of custom widths, allowing individuals to get shoes tailored specifically to their foot shape and size. This is an excellent choice for those with uniquely shaped feet or specific requirements, ensuring that they receive the best support possible.
How Can You Determine the Right Width for Your Flat Feet?
To determine the best shoe width for flat feet, consider the following factors:
- Foot Measurement: Accurately measure the width of your foot to find an appropriate size.
- Arch Support: Look for shoes that offer adequate arch support to accommodate flat feet.
- Shoe Construction: Assess the materials and build of the shoe to ensure they provide comfort and stability.
- Try Before You Buy: Always try on shoes to see how they feel and ensure the width is suitable.
- Seek Professional Help: Consult with a podiatrist or footwear specialist for personalized recommendations.
Foot Measurement: Begin by measuring the widest part of your foot, typically across the ball area. Use a Brannock device or a measuring tape to ensure accuracy, as this will help you identify the correct width category (narrow, standard, wide) that fits your flat feet best.
Arch Support: Flat feet often require shoes that provide a higher degree of arch support to prevent overpronation and promote better alignment. Look for footwear with built-in arch support or the option to insert custom orthotics, which can significantly enhance comfort and stability.
Shoe Construction: The materials and design of the shoe play a crucial role in its fit and functionality. Choose shoes that feature flexible uppers and supportive soles, as these will help accommodate your foot shape and provide the necessary cushioning for flat feet.
Try Before You Buy: Always try on shoes before purchasing them, ideally at the end of the day when your feet are slightly swollen. Walk around in them to ensure they fit well in both length and width, avoiding any pinching or discomfort that could indicate an improper fit.
Seek Professional Help: If you’re uncertain about the best shoe width or style for your flat feet, consider consulting with a podiatrist or a footwear specialist. They can assess your foot structure and gait, providing tailored advice on the best footwear options to alleviate any discomfort.
Why Is Choosing the Correct Shoe Width Critical for Flat Feet Comfort?
Choosing the correct shoe width for flat feet is essential for ensuring comfort and optimal foot health. Flat feet, characterized by a low or absent arch, often lead to increased pressure on the foot’s structure. An improperly fitting shoe can exacerbate discomfort, resulting in pain and potential long-term issues like plantar fasciitis or tendonitis.
Key considerations include:
- Support and Stability: A shoe that provides adequate width allows for proper foot alignment and support. This is crucial for those with flat feet, as it helps in distributing weight evenly and reduces strain on ligaments and muscles.
- Reduced Friction: A wider shoe can minimize friction between the foot and the shoe, reducing the likelihood of blisters and calluses.
- Comfort: The right width accommodates the natural shape of the foot, enabling free movement of the toes and enhancing overall comfort during activities.
- Avoiding Over-Correction: Shoes that are too narrow may lead to overpronation, where the foot rolls inward excessively, further complicating issues related to flat feet.
Finding the best shoe width helps maintain foot health and improves overall comfort while walking or engaging in sports.
What Features Should You Look for in Shoes Designed for Flat Feet?
When choosing shoes for flat feet, several key features can enhance comfort and support.
- Arch Support: Proper arch support is crucial for flat feet, as it helps distribute weight evenly and reduces strain on the foot. Look for shoes with built-in arch support or the option to insert custom orthotics for personalized comfort.
- Cushioning: Adequate cushioning absorbs impact and provides comfort during walking or standing. Shoes with good cushioning can help alleviate pressure on the foot, making them ideal for individuals with flat feet who may experience discomfort.
- Wide Fit: The best shoe width for flat feet often includes a wider toe box. This allows for natural toe splay and prevents discomfort or pinching, which can be common for those with flatter arches.
- Stability: Shoes designed with stability in mind help control overpronation, which is common in flat-footed individuals. Look for features like a firm heel counter and a supportive midsole to enhance stability during movement.
- Flexibility: While stability is important, shoes should also allow for some flexibility in the forefoot. This balance helps with natural foot movement and provides comfort without compromising support.
- Breathability: Shoes made from breathable materials help regulate temperature and moisture, which is important for overall foot health. A well-ventilated shoe can prevent excessive sweating and the development of blisters.

How Do Different Shoe Styles Affect Comfort for Flat Feet?
Arch-support shoes are particularly beneficial because they help lift the foot’s arch, even if it’s minimal, which can enhance alignment and reduce pain during prolonged wear. They are often recommended for daily activities and sports.
Stability shoes are engineered to provide support where flat-footed individuals need it the most, helping to prevent overpronation. This type of shoe often features a firmer midsole to help maintain proper foot positioning during movement.
Custom orthotics fit into shoes and offer specialized support based on the individual’s foot structure, which can significantly enhance comfort and reduce fatigue over time. They are especially effective for those with unique foot shapes or severe flat-foot conditions.
Slip-on shoes may lack sufficient arch support and can lead to foot fatigue if worn for extended periods. Choosing slip-ons with adequate width and cushioning can mitigate some discomfort, but they may not be the best choice for those with flat feet.
